Senior Mobile Developer
פורסם 24 במאי · 51 מועמדים
התפקיד במילים פשוטות
התפקיד כולל פיתוח ותחזוקת יישומי Flutter המשמשים ברחבי העולם, תוך התמקדות במערכות השולטות ומנטרות התקני השקיה פיזיים. המפתח יהיה אחראי על תכונות מקצה לקצה, מתכנון ועד ייצור, ויעבוד בשיתוף פעולה הדוק עם צוותי בקאנד, מוצר, QA והתקנים. העבודה תכלול תכנון פתרונות המתמודדים עם אילוצי עולם אמיתי כמו קישוריות, אמינות וקנה מידה.
- 5+ years of mobile development experience
- Strong hands-on Flutter experience (or strong native background with real commitment to Flutter)
- Solid understanding of architecture and system design
- Experience building production systems, not just features
- Experience working with APIs and real-time flows
- Experience with offline-first systems
- Experience working with IoT or device communication (BLE, controllers, etc.)
- Backend experience (.NET or similar)
- Experience with Azure, Firebase, or similar environments
- CI/CD and automated testing experience
חולץ מתיאור המשרה · מתעדכן אוטומטית
למי זה מתאים
התפקיד מתאים למהנדס Flutter בכיר עם ניסיון של 5+ שנים בפיתוח מובייל, בעל הבנה חזקה בארכיטקטורה ועיצוב מערכות, וניסיון בבניית מערכות ייצור. הוא אידיאלי למי שלוקח בעלות, דואג לארכיטקטורה ורוצה לבנות מערכות מקצה לקצה, ולא רק מסכים. פחות מתאים למי שמחפש פיתוח אפליקציות מובייל טיפוסיות ללא אינטראקציה עם חומרה ותנאי קישוריות מאתגרים.
תיאור המשרה המלא
המשרה המקורית · נשמר לעיון**The role is based in Yokneam**
About the Role
At Netafim Digital Farming, we build mobile products that interact with real-world irrigation systems. This is not a typical mobile app. The system you build controls and monitor physical devices, works in challenging connectivity conditions, and is used daily by growers in the field.
We are looking for a Senior Flutter Engineer who takes ownership, cares about architecture, and wants to build systems end to end, not just screens.
You will be part of a multidisciplinary R&D group working across mobile, cloud, and IoT.
What You’ll Do
Own features end to end, from design through production
Build and maintain Flutter applications used globally
Work closely with backend, product, QA, and device teams
Design solutions that handle real-world constraints such as connectivity, reliability, and scale
Use AI to improve workflows, CI/CD, and overall engineering practices
What We Are Looking For
5+ years of mobile development experience
Strong hands-on Flutter experience (or strong native background with real commitment to Flutter)
Solid understanding of architecture and system design
Experience building production systems, not just features
Experience working with APIs and real-time flows
High ownership and ability to move things forward independently
Nice to Have
Experience with offline-first systems
Experience working with IoT or device communication (BLE, controllers, etc.)
Backend experience (.NET or similar)
Experience with Azure, Firebase, or similar environments
CI/CD and automated testing experience
Tech Stack
Flutter • Dart • Bloc/Provider • Clean Architecture
.NET 6/7 • REST • WebSockets
Azure • Firebase • GitHub Actions
IoT • BLE • Offline-first sync engines
Why This Role Is Interesting
You are building a system, not just an app
Your code directly affects real-world operations in the field
You will work on non-trivial problems: connectivity, reliability, hardware interaction
You will have real ownership and influence on architecture
You will be part of a strong engineering team that cares about quality
Experience working in AI-augmented development environments (e.g., GitHub Copilot, AI-assisted testing, etc.)
Show more
Show less
שאלות על המשרה
- המשרה לא ציינה שכר. אנחנו מציגים שכר רק כשהמעסיק מפרסם אותו.
- מהמשרד
- 5+ years of mobile development experience, Strong hands-on Flutter experience (or strong native background with real commitment to Flutter), Solid understanding of architecture and system design, Experience building production systems, not just features, Experience working with APIs and real-time flows